Last week, FAO and the Green Climate Fund (GCF) signed a Readiness Framework Agreement to enable developing countries to partner with FAO on activities enhancing their access to GCF. The agreement was signed during the UN Framework Convention on Climate Change (COP22) in Marrakech (7–18 November 2016) by Ms Maria Helena Semedo, FAO Deputy Director-General, Mr Javier Manzanares, GCF Executive Director a.i., and Mr Ousseynou Nakoulima, GCF Country Programming Director. Significant results were achieved by projects supported by the FAO Multipartner Programme Support Mechanism (FMM) in 2015, as outlined by the FMM 2015 Annual Report now available. The FMM is a funding mechanism for partners willing to contribute unearmarked funds or slightly earmarked funds. The Republic of the Sudan has donated $150,000 to support the work of the Committee on World Food Security (CFS), a unique international coordinating body for policy issues related to food and nutrition, hosted by FAO. The funds will help CFS strengthen the governance of food security and nutrition in countries of the global South. Following a call for assistance from FAO, a donation agreement was signed between Sudan and the UN Agency, which will administer the contributions through its multi-donor trust fund. FAO and the French Facility for Global Environment (FFEM) will work together in a new partnership to improve the state of natural resources in the wetlands of Africa's Sahel region, in particular the sustainable management of migratory water birds which are crucial for food security for the local populations. The agreement signed today between FAO and FFEM, which co-funds one third of the 5 million euros project, is specifically targeting the four main wetland areas in the Sahel region which are distributed between Chad, Egypt, Mali, Senegal and Sudan.
